Abstract

This study was conducted to determine the differences in student learning outcomes based on the low student learning outcomes which are below the KKM value ≥ 70 and aimed at knowing the magnitude of the influence of the use of cooperative models Student Teams Achievement Division (STAD) with those taught using conventional models of class X class 10 Pontianak SMA on the material of the atomic structure sub protons, neutrons, electrons and isotopes, isobar, isoton. The form of the research used was quasi-experimental research with a pretest-posttest design control group research design. The sample in this study was class XA students as the control class and XB as the experimental class. The data collection technique used was a measurement technique. Data collection tools used were interviews and test results of student learning in the form of essays. The results of statistical tests using the Mann Whitney U-test with α = 5% obtained a probability of <0.05, which meanth that Ho was rejected. These results indicated that there were significant differences between the learning outcomes of class X students of Pontianak State Senior High School on the material of atomic structure sub proton, neutron, electron and isotope, isobar, isoton. The magnitude of the influence of the use of the cooperative model Student Teams Achievement Division (STAD) on the atomic structure material of protons, neutrons, electrons and isotopes, isobars, isotons on student learning outcomes calculated by Effect Size was 0.431 which is categorized as medium. This showed that the use of the cooperative model Student Teams Achievement Division (STAD) type had a categorical influence on the learning outcomes of class X students of SMA Negeri 10 Pontianak on the material of atomic structure sub proton, neutron, electron and isotope, isobar, isoton.

Abstract

Student learning outcomes were influenced by learning model which applied by teacher. One of the learning model required active student involvement in the learning process was the guided inquiry approach. The guided inquiry learning model emphasized on the discovery and mastery of the concept through the experimental process. This research aimed to identify between the differences of student’s learning outcomes by using guided inquiry learning model and using direct learning model on the sub-material of deposition reaction and the influence of guided inquiry learning model on students’ learning outcomes. This research used quasi experimental design and this purposive sampling technique to determine the sample. The sample of research was the students of grade XI IPA SMA Muhammadiyah 1 Pontianak. Data collection used a test and observation method. Data analysis used SPSS 17.0 for Windows. Based on the result, there were differences between learning outcomes using guided inquiry learning model and direct learning model. This research used Effect Size (ES) with ES = 2,44 as high category with 49,27%, mean guided inquiry learning model gave high effectiveness to students’ learning outcomes. Based on the research results, the guided inquiry learning model was effectively applied in SMA Muhammadiyah 1 Pontianak.Keywords: Learning outcomes, Guided inquiry, Deposition reaction

Abstract

ABSTRACTThe purpose of this research to determine a difference and the influence of cooperative learning model Numbered Heads Together (NHT) assisted Mind Map multiple representation the ability of students. This research was Quasi Experimental Research with research design Nonequivalent Control Group Design. Samples were selected used technique purposive sampling, the class X3 as an experimental class and the class X2 as a control class. Data collected techniques in this study was the measurement techniques, direct observation and communication techniques. Data collected used the achievement test, the observation sheet and questionnaire. Based on the results of data analysis used non-parametric test U-Mann Whitney obtained significant value 0.000 < 0.05 which showed that there was differences in the ability multiple representation control class and experimental class. Effect Size value obtained is 0.78 which belongs to the category of medium. It can be concluded that the cooperative learning model Numbered Heads Together (NHT) assited Mind Map affect the ability of students multiple representation with contribution as 28.23%.Keywords: Hydrocarbons, mind map, multiple representation, Numbered Heads Together

Abstract

Acid-base is taught at SMA Negeri 1 Nanga Pinoh by using practical methods. Therefore, in order to deliver the material effectively and ideally, the proper guidebook is absolutely required. This study aimed to develop a valid, practical, and effective practical guide for acid-base material based on the local content of West Kalimantan. Using an R & D model of Borg and Gall, seven out of eleven stages of material design were employed. They were research and data collection, planning, draft development, initial product trial, initial product revision, main field trial, and revision of operational products.The data collection technique used were observation, questionnaire, and measurement. The instruments were observation and questionnaire sheet, and posttest questions. The study was obtained: (1) the coefficient of validity from the assessment of media, material and language experts were 1.00; (2) the response value on the initial field trial was 88.8%, and the response value on the main field trial was 89.16%; and (3)The student learning outcomes after taught using this practical guide were sharply improved by 97%. In conclusion, the practical guide for acid-base material based on the local content of West Kalimantan is effective to be used by the students of SMA Negeri I Nanga Pinoh.

Abstract

This study was motivated by the learning sources used by students in Basic Laws of Chemistry that combines Concepts and Chemical Calculations completed by using Multiple Representations aspect. This study aimed to develop a valid, practical, and effective of student’s worksheet based on Multiple Representation for Basic Laws of Chemistry Class at the tenth Grade Natural Sciences of SMA Negeri 1 Sungai Raya. Using a Research and Development (R & D) of Borg and Gall model and One-shot case study design, the sample was selected by employing purposive sampling. The study indicated that student’s worksheet based on Multiple Representation was valid by 97,36% for material experts and 89,59% for media experts. Student’s worksheet was considered practical and received a positive response with an average practicality value of 95,58% for teacher responses and 88,64% for students responses. Additionally, student’s worksheet was effective, as the students successfully and classically completed the material by 79,68%. Therefore, student’s worksheet based on Multiple Representation is suitable as an alternative learning sources for the tenth grade Natural Sciences students.

Abstract

The students problem in understanding the covalent bonds was caused by the ineffective learning instructional media which is used by the teacher didn’t fit the student’s characteristic. Therefore, it is important to develop instructional media of Petalen for covalent bonds class. The validation of the media is validated in three aspects. They were validity from the results of the game, practicality from the results of the questionnaire, and the effectiveness from the results of the pre and post tests. This study used a Research and Development (R & D) model of Borg and Gall conducted in seven stages. The study showed that instructional media of Petalen was suitable for teaching learning process. It can be seen from the results of the material and media aspects by 1,00 and 1,00 which were valid. The results of the practicality of the questionnaires on the small and main tryouts were 94,55% and 92,81% and were considered practical. The results of the effectiveness of the N-Gain on the small and main tryouts were 0,77 and 0,66 (high category). Therefore, instructional media of Petalen was valid and effective. It is suitable to be used as the learning instructional media in Chemistry class.

Abstract

Colloid is chemistry material which can be teached by experiment method. However, teacher’s practical guide didn’t match with the students characteristics and laboratory equipment in SMA Negeri 1 Sungai Raya. Therefore, this research aimed to develope the colloid practical guide based on guide inquiry. This research method was used Borg and Gall’s development model. Sampling technique used in this research was purposive sampling technique. Samples are students at eleventh grade in IPA 1 and IPA 2 SMA Negeri 1 Sungai Raya. The data was collected by using questionnaires and posttest sheet. The results of the research showed that the colloid practical guide are valid, practice, and effective. Validity test consists of three aspects (content, media, and language) were obtained coefficient validity with the average 1.00 or can be categorized "very valid". The practicality test used questionnaires for teacher and students which obtained the average percentage is 91.6% or can be categorized "very practice". Meanwhile, the effectiveness test obtained the average of posttest is 94, with the completeness classical is 100% or can be categorized "very effective". Based on the results, the colloid practical guide based on guide inquiry can be used as learning materials for students at eleventh grade in the second semester of IPA SMA Negeri 1 Sungai Raya.Keywords: Based on Guide Inquiry, Colloid, Practical Guide, Research and Development

Abstract

ABSTRACT The process of learning chemistry which only focused on teacher as informant caused the students’ memory lower. This could make the students’ learning outcomes lower, thus, it was needed STAD type of Cooperative Learning Method which had the process of interaction between student and teacher, and could help the students comprehend the material. Therefore, it was necessary to make a research which had the purpose to know the difference between students’ learning outcomes and memory which used STAD type ofCooperative Learning Method and lectures teaching method as well as how large the effect of STAD type of Cooperative Learning Method on salt hydrolysis material was. This research was Quasi Experimental Nonequivalent Control Group Design. The sample of the research was choosen by using saturated sampling which XI IPA 1 as experimental class and XI IPA 2 as control class. The techniques of data collection used measurement technique, observation, and interview while the tools of data collection used tests such as essayquestion, observation sheet, and interview guide. The statistical analysis of posttest result using U-man whitney test obtained significant value 0.000. This value was smaller than α (0.005) which meant that there was difference in learning outcome between experimental and control class. The statistical analysis result of U-man whitney delayed test obtained significant value 0.006, this value was smaller than α (0.005) which meant that there was difference between students’ memory in experimental and control class. The calculation of effect size showed value 1.64 with high criteria which gave high effect on students’ learning outcomes which was 44.95%, while the calculation of students’ memory effect size showed value 0.69 with moderate criteria which gave effect on students’ memory which was 26,42%. Keywords : Memory, Learning Outcomes, Salt Hydrolysis, STAD type of Cooperative Learning Method

Abstract

This study is motivated by the student’s problems in comprehending the Mol concept and Chemical Calculations. It is aimed at producing the student’s worksheet based on Learning Cycle 5E at the Mole Concept and Chemical Calculations for the tenth grade students of Science and Math class of SMA Negeri 1 Mandor. Using Research and Develoment (R&D) model of 4D, this study focused on three stages of the model; Define, Design, and Develop. The sample of this study were 21 students of SMA Negeri 1 Mandor. The data collection techniques were an interview, observation, measurement, and indirect communication. To complete the data, this study employed validation sheet, student’s and teacher’s questionnaires, and the result of pre-and post-tests as the instruments. The study revealed that the validation criteria validated by the experts was strongly valid (99,65%), and the media criteria was also strongly valid (95,83%). The results of the practicality of the try small-scale out were 81,12%, and the main try out were 95,83%. In other words, both small-scale and main try out were considered practical. Additionally, the N-gain showed the effectiveness criteria of the student’s worksheet based on Learning Cycle 5E at the Mole Concept and Chemical Calculations on the main try out by 0,84% (highly satisfactory). In conclusion, the student’s worksheet based on Learning Cycle 5E at the Mole Concept and Chemical Calculations is valid and suitable to be used as the learning materials for the tenth grade students of science and math class of SMA Negeri 1 Mandor.

Abstract

The background of this research is lack of student’s learning to the tenth grade students of SMA Adisucipto Sungai Raya, due to the less of student’s comprehension especially about concept of compound hydrocarbon system. Therefore, it was needed the method of learning to increase the student’s comprehension about appropriate concept with characteristic both of the subject and student. The aim of this research was to know the differences of student’s learning and the increasement of student’s learning by using cooperative learning method type RTE in chapter of compound hydrocarbon system with couple card. The kind of this research was Pre-Experimental one group pre-test and post-test design research with subjects of this research were thirteen students from grade XI IPA of SMA Adisucipto Sungai Raya. The technique and the instrument to collect the data was using student’s learning test, observation, and interview. The result of data analysis showed the mean score of pre-test was 27,21 and the mean score of post-test was 75,86. The statistic result of Wilcoxon showed that the score was 0,01 less than α (0,01 < 0,05) that mean there were the differences of student’s learning and the influence of student’s learning by using cooperative learning method type RTE with couple card. The increasement of student’s learning was known by counting the gain score of 0,66 in medium score categorize. In this case, the cooperative learning method type RTE with couple card can be used in chapter of compound hydrocarbon system to increase the student’s learning.Keywords: Couple Card, Rotating Trio Exchange (RTE), Compound Hydrocarbon System
